Deniz Undav believes Manuel Neuer has already made a strong impact on the Germany squad ahead of the 2026 World Cup.

Germany begin their campaign on Sunday as they face Group E opponents Curacao, with Neuer set to start in goal for Julian Nagelsmann’s side.

Neuer initially retired from international football two years ago, but made a surprise return to the squad to displace Oliver Baumann.

The Bayern Munich goalkeeper helped Germany win the World Cup in 2014, winning the Golden Glove award in Brazil after keeping four clean sheets and making 23 saves (second-most).

Neuer is set to become the second German to play in five World Cups, after Lothar Matthaus. He would also be the second goalkeeper to appear in five editions of the tournament, after Mexico’s Antonio Carbajal.

Neuer’s inclusion drew some criticism after Baumann impressed in their qualifying campaign, but Undav praised the veteran goalkeeper.

“Manu is always on the go. Manu talks a lot, even off the pitch. He commands respect,” said the Germany striker.

“When he’s in goal, you can see it even in training – as a striker, you have to be a bit more precise with your shots.

“He’s one of the best goalkeepers of all time, but also a very calm man. When you talk to him, you can feel his experience and his understanding of football.”

Germany are making their 21st World Cup appearance, more than any other European nation and second only to Brazil overall (23).

This will be the first ever encounter between Germany and Curacao; Germany have won 14 of their last 17 World Cup matches against teams from the Americas (D1 L2).

“Everyone is really excited for the first match. The focus is definitely there, everyone is giving it their all in training,” Undav added.

“It would be very important to start the tournament successfully. Of course, we want to win.

“Becoming world champion is the goal. If I were to say now that we only want to reach the round of 16, then I’m in the wrong place.

“Every one of these guys has a goal – and that is to become world champion.”
